Before television fame, Alexander worked behind the scenes in high fashion, coaching models for runway presentations and consulting with designers. He became known for his exacting standards and ability to transform a model's walk into a confident, high-impact performance.

Alexander's mainstream breakthrough came in 2003 when he joined the judging panel and coaching team of "America's Next Top Model," created and hosted byTyra Banks. Serving as the show's runway coach, he trained contestants in catwalk technique, posture, and presence.

Alexander moved to Paris in his early adulthood, immersing himself in European fashion culture. It was there that he began refining his skills in runway coaching, developing the commanding walk and theatrical presence that would later become his trademark.

J. Alexander was born Alexander Jenkins on April 12, 1958, in the South Bronx, New York. Raised in a creative household, he developed an early fascination with fashion and performance. As a teenager, he was drawn to clothing design and presentation, often experimenting with style long before he formally entered the fashion world.

Alexander, widely known as "Miss J," is an American runway coach, television personality, and fashion consultant best recognized for his flamboyant presence and sharp critiques on "America's Next Top Model." As the show's runway coach for 18 cycles, he became one of its most beloved and quotable figures, teaching aspiring models how to command the catwalk while delivering theatrical commentary that balanced humor with tough love. Known for his signature heels, dramatic entrances, and authoritative strut, Miss J helped define the tone and visual identity of the long-running modeling competition.

His expertise earned him the nickname "Miss J," a moniker that blended his flair for drama with his serious industry credentials. Over the years, he worked with major fashion houses and modeling agencies, mentoring both established models and newcomers.

Beyond television, Alexander built a respected career in fashion as a runway coach and consultant for major designers and modeling agencies. His influence extended internationally, mentoring models and shaping presentation standards within the industry. In 2022, he suffered a life-altering stroke that left him temporarily paralyzed, a health battle he publicly revealed in 2026. Despite the setback, he has expressed determination to return to the runway world that made him famous.
